The first market on our list is the Christmas Fair and Winter Festival at Vörösmarty Square. This market is the oldest and most popular in Budapest, drawing in locals and tourists alike. Here you will find an array of handmade crafts, traditional Hungarian food and drinks, and live music performances. The atmosphere is magical, with twinkling lights and the scent of mulled wine in the air. Make sure to sample some kürtőskalács (chimney cake) and hot chocolate while you stroll through the stalls.
Another must-visit market is the Budapest Christmas Market at St. Stephen’s Basilica. This market is smaller than the one at Vörösmarty Square, but it is just as charming. Here you can buy unique Christmas gifts, sip on a glass of mulled wine, and enjoy the festive decorations that adorn the square. Don’t miss the light show that illuminates the basilica every evening, creating a truly enchanting experience.
For a more off-the-beaten-path market, head to the Christmas Market at Óbuda. This market is located in the historic district of Budapest and offers a more traditional experience. Here you will find local artisans selling their wares, as well as traditional Hungarian dishes like langos and goulash. The market is smaller and less crowded than the others, making it a great place to escape the hustle and bustle of the city.
